All three claim blocks, which are 100 percent owned by Trilogy, are strategically located along the route of the proposed Ambler Access Road and are prospective for Arctic-type volcanogenic massive sulphide (\"VMS\") deposits. The claims were staked earlier this year and in August the Company carried out a preliminary reconnaissance of the claims.\n \n \n The three claim blocks are briefly described below and shown in Figure 1:\n \n \n \n \n West Kobuk\n \n claims – 23,680 acres (approx. 9,583 hectares) abutting the western end of the UKMP and covering the projection of the Ambler schist belt,\n \n \n Helpmejack claims – 19,520 acres (approx. 7,900 hectares) covering part of the Ambler schist belt west of the Roosevelt Project owned by South32 Limited (ASX, LSE, JSE: S32; ADR: SOUHY) (\"South32\"),\n \n \n Malamute claims – 12,480 acres (approx. 5,050 hectares) covering an area adjoining the Roosevelt project area.\n \n \n \n The three areas were identified by a systematic target generation study using publicly available geoscientific data from the\n \n State of Alaska\n \n as well as privately obtained historical exploration reports.
